Zuranolone Side Effects

The most commonly reported side effects of zuranolone include somnolence, dizziness, and fatigue, based on 1,128 FDA adverse event reports from 2023 to 2025. 4.1% of reports found the drug to be ineffective.

These are voluntary reports and do not establish that zuranolone caused these reactions.

Co-occurrence in adverse event reports does not establish a drug interaction. Patients often take multiple medications, and these lists reflect prescribing patterns rather than causal relationships. Consult a healthcare provider about potential drug interactions.

Who reports zuranolone side effects

90.5% of zuranolone adverse event reports involve female patients and 0.3% involve male patients. The largest age group is adult at 99%. These figures reflect who reports side effects, not underlying risk.

Zuranolone brand names and reporting trend

Zuranolone is sold under the brand name Zurzuvae.
